Jayjun Pollution-Proof Refreshing Mask

Hi there! Today’s post is about this Jayjun Pollution-Proof Refreshing Mask. This mask promises to moisturise skin and to repel dust (?). I’m not sure what they meant to say. 🤷 Anyhoo, this face mask is loaded with botanical extracts, and you’re supposed to use it after you’ve cleansed your face. Leave it on for 10-20 minutes, then follow with your normal skin care.

I’ve given this mask a try, and I think it’s very good! The mask itself is light green, and the essence is clear. I found this mask to be deeply hydrating and very refreshing. I liked that the mask didn’t feel sticky, and I loved that it plumped up my skin. Based on my experience, I’d recommend this face mask! If my local TK Maxx has any of these left when the store reopens, I’ll stock up!

Jayjun Pollution-Proof Refreshing Mask is available as a pack of 5 x 27ml face masks. I paid £3.99 (TK Maxx).

Jayjun Pollution-Proof Luminous Mask

Hi there! Welcome to face mask week! This week I’ll be posting about face masks only, and today’s post is about this Jayjun Pollution-Proof Luminous Mask with niacinamide 😍, pro-vitamin B5 and lots of botanical extracts. This mask promises to brighten skin and to repel dust. I’ve seen a few funny translations, but this is my favourite so far. 😂

I’ve given this mask a try, and I found it very enjoyable. The essence is similar to Olay’s original pink Beauty Fluid – maybe a bit thicker. It’s hydrating, it made my skin feel soft, and I would agree that it’s mildly brightening. This mask is on the stickier side, but it’s definitely OK considering how lovely this mask is.

Jayjun Pollution-Proof Luminous Mask is available as a pack of 5 x 27ml face masks. I paid £3.99 (TK Maxx).
